Fast, Easy, n Loud

Honestly, I haven't gone through the entire tab book. A student brought it in and wanted to learn "Come Out to Play," "Self Esteem," "Nitro," and "Gotta Get Away," those are the only ones I was able to check out. Offspring is a very large Power chord based guitar(s) driven band with some really cool cliches in their song writing. A basic song writing format that this book as far as I could tell, hits as close to home as your going to get. And, for those starting out and have a confident feel for powerchord riffs...may want to polish up on your speed and quick changes that happens swiftly through the songs such as "Nitro"...The student that owns the book found out though simple, it's not something everyone is going to get without practicing. Great book, very accurate, and even though the tempo on some songs are blazing around 200....a few good practice sessions and any one can become confident in playing Offspring's unique blend of Punk/Metal.
